Compare all specifications:
2009 Audi A5 | 2005 Saturn Vue | |
Make | Audi | Saturn |
Model | A5 | Vue |
Year Released | 2009 | 2005 |
Body Type | Coupe |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3197 cc | 3474 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 261 HP | 250 HP |
Torque | 330 Nm | 328 Nm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.5:1 | 10.0:1 |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1500 kg | 1647 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4630 mm | 4610 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1860 mm | 1820 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1380 mm | 1700 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2760 mm | 2710 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 8.7 L/100km | 11.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 65 L | 62 L |
